What I ordered:
Bezawada Paneer Biryani (spicy): Served hot and fresh, this biryani was flavorful and well-balanced. Every bite had that rich, savory kick you’d expect from an authentic South Indian-style biryani.
Rayalaseema Karam Gobi: Easily the star of the evening. The spice blend was absolutely mouthwatering, and I found myself craving more after every bite. Exceptionally well done!
It’s a simple, low-key Indian restaurant setup. What stood out to me were the bamboo plates and serving dishes – it’s a nice touch! As a vegetarian, I also appreciated that it felt clean and mindful, reducing any concerns about cross-contamination.
I’d definitely consider coming back to try more entrées and explore the rest of the menu. Prices are reasonable and quite pocket-friendly for the quality and flavor they deliver.

This is not the first time I’m facing an issue with Royal Biryani, but it will definitely be the last. I’ve tried to give this place the benefit of the doubt in the past, but their consistent lack of hygiene and complete disregard for customer feedback has left me no choice but to post this.
The most recent issue: I found hair in my food—again. This is the second time this has happened. I had ordered food yesterday, and to my horror, there was hair in it once more. I immediately called to report the issue. Their response? A careless “we’ll check with the kitchen” and absolutely no follow-up or apology. Completely unprofessional.
Past experience: A while ago, I ordered veg fried rice (our order was one of the last for the day, on a weekday). The rice used was clearly spoiled, but they still served it. I raised a complaint back then too—but never received any kind of response or acknowledgment.
This shows a serious lack of cleanliness, food safety, and basic customer respect. It’s unacceptable that a food establishment continues to operate with such poor standards and repeated hygiene issues like hair in food.
Save your health and money—avoid Royal Biryani until they fix their kitchen standards and start taking customer concerns seriously.
